Battery Buying Groups

Battery buying groups, also known as consortia or collectives, are organizations that pool resources and leverage their collective purchasing power to negotiate better deals on battery procurement. These groups consist of associations and businesses with a shared interest in acquiring batteries at the best possible prices.

Joining a battery buying group can offer various benefits to businesses and associations. Firstly, these groups have greater leverage in negotiations with battery suppliers, allowing them to secure more favorable pricing and terms. By purchasing in bulk, buying groups can also enjoy economies of scale, reducing the price per unit. Additionally, participating in a buying group can provide access to a network of trusted suppliers and industry expertise, ensuring that businesses can source high-quality batteries.

Furthermore, battery buying groups can also facilitate cost savings by streamlining the procurement process. By aggregating the purchasing needs of multiple businesses, buying groups can consolidate orders and reduce administrative costs associated with individual acquisitions. This not only saves time and resources but also allows businesses to focus on their core activities.

Monitoring and performance measurement

One of the key benefits of participating in battery buying groups, consortiums, associations, or other purchasing collectives is the potential for cost savings and finding the best deals on batteries. However, it is essential to monitor and measure the performance of these buying groups to ensure that they are effectively achieving these objectives.

Monitoring the performance of battery buying groups involves assessing various aspects, such as price savings, procurement efficiency, and supplier relationships. By tracking and analyzing these metrics, organizations can identify areas for improvement and make informed decisions to optimize their battery acquisition processes.

Here are some ways to effectively monitor and measure the performance of battery buying groups:

  1. Price savings: Keep a record of the prices paid for batteries before and after joining the buying group. Calculate the percentage of savings achieved through group purchasing and compare it to individual procurement. This will provide an indication of the group’s effectiveness in negotiating better prices.
  2. Procurement efficiency: Monitor the time and resources required to complete the procurement process through the buying group. Measure the speed and effectiveness of the group in sourcing and acquiring batteries. This will help identify any bottlenecks or inefficiencies that need to be addressed.
  3. Supplier relationships: Evaluate the satisfaction levels of buying group members with the suppliers. Conduct surveys or feedback mechanisms to understand the quality of products, delivery timeliness, and customer support provided by the suppliers. This information will help determine the group’s effectiveness in selecting reliable and responsive suppliers.

Regularly reviewing and analyzing these performance indicators can provide valuable insights into the effectiveness of battery buying groups. It enables organizations to make informed decisions, adapt strategies, and continuously improve their battery procurement processes to maximize savings and find the best deals.

Understanding Warranty and Return Policies

When buying batteries through buying associations, purchasing collectives, or battery consortiums, it is important to understand the warranty and return policies to protect your investment and ensure customer satisfaction.

Before making a battery acquisition, it is essential to review the warranty terms provided by the seller or manufacturer. A warranty is a guarantee that the battery will function as advertised, and it protects the buyer from defects. Different warranties may cover different aspects, such as manufacturing defects, performance issues, or capacity degradation over time.

It is important to understand the duration of the warranty and any conditions or limitations that may apply. Some warranties may be limited to a specific time period, while others may be prorated based on the battery’s age. Additionally, certain warranties may be void if the battery has been improperly used or modified.

If you encounter any issues with the battery that are covered by the warranty, it is crucial to know the proper return process. This may involve contacting the seller or manufacturer to request a return authorization, providing proof of purchase, or completing a return form.

Return policies may vary between buying associations, purchasing collectives, and battery consortiums. Some organizations may offer a refund or exchange within a certain time frame, while others may only provide a replacement battery. It is important to familiarize yourself with the return policies before making a purchase to ensure a smooth return process, if necessary.

When returning a battery, it is typically expected that it is in its original packaging and in the same condition as when it was received. This helps to prevent any delays or issues with the return process.

Managing Inventory and Supply Chain

When it comes to buying batteries in bulk, managing inventory and the supply chain becomes crucial. Battery purchasing can be a complex process, involving various stages of acquisition, procurement, and distribution. To streamline this process and ensure that you find the best deals, many businesses and organizations opt to join buying groups, consortiums, or associations.

Benefits of Joining Buying Groups

Joining a battery buying group can offer several advantages when it comes to managing inventory and the supply chain. These benefits include:

  • Cost savings: By purchasing batteries in bulk as part of a group, you can often benefit from bulk pricing discounts and volume incentives.
  • Reduced administrative burden: Being part of a buying group can help simplify the procurement process by centralizing the purchasing activities and paperwork.
  • Access to a wider range of suppliers: Buying groups often have established relationships with multiple suppliers, which can broaden your options and ensure a more reliable supply chain.
  • Shared expertise: Joining a buying group allows you to tap into the collective knowledge and experience of other members, enabling you to make more informed purchasing decisions.

Inventory Management Best Practices

In addition to joining buying groups, implementing effective inventory management practices is essential for efficient battery procurement. Some best practices to consider include:

  • Regularly assess demand: Keep track of your battery usage patterns and adjust your inventory levels accordingly to avoid both shortages and excess stock.
  • Establish lead times: Understand the lead times for different battery suppliers and plan your purchasing schedule accordingly to prevent delays in your supply chain.
  • Invest in technology: Utilize battery tracking systems or software to monitor your inventory levels, expiry dates, and performance data to optimize your purchasing decisions.
  • Monitor market trends: Stay informed about industry trends and innovations to ensure that you are purchasing the most suitable and cost-effective batteries for your needs.
